Definition And Origin Of Heikin Ashi Candles

  • Heikin Ashi candles originated in Japan and provide a smoother representation of price movements compared to traditional candlesticks.
  • The term “Heikin Ashi” translates to “average bar” in Japanese, referring to the way these candles are calculated based on averaged/opened/closed/high/low prices.
  • Heikin Ashi candles use a specific formula to plot the candles, which helps filter out market noise and provide clearer trends.

How Heikin Ashi Candles Differ From Traditional Candlesticks

Heikin Ashi candles have several distinct characteristics that set them apart from traditional candlesticks:

  • The opening price of a Heikin Ashi candle is calculated by averaging the opening and closing prices of the previous candle.
  • The closing price of a Heikin Ashi candle is calculated by averaging the opening, closing, high, and low prices of the current candle.
  • The high and low prices of Heikin Ashi candles are determined by the actual high and low prices of the trading period.
  • Heikin Ashi candles tend to display smoother price trends and filter out market noise, making it easier to identify market direction.

Identifying Trends And Reversals With Heikin Ashi Candles:

  • Heikin Ashi candles provide a smoothed representation of price movements, making it easier to identify trends compared to traditional candlestick charts.
  • By carefully observing the color of Heikin Ashi candles, you can quickly ascertain the direction of the market trend. An uptrend is indicated by predominantly green candles, while a downtrend is represented by mostly red candles.
  • Reversal patterns can also be identified using Heikin Ashi candles. Look for a change in candle color, along with specific candlestick patterns like Doji or Hammer, which suggest a potential trend reversal.

Using Heikin Ashi Candles To Confirm Or Question Other Technical Indicators:

  • Heikin Ashi candles can be used to verify signals from other technical indicators. For instance, if a traditional candlestick chart shows a bullish reversal pattern and the corresponding Heikin Ashi candle confirms a bullish trend, it provides stronger support for the validity of the reversal signal.
  • On the other hand, conflicting signals between Heikin Ashi candles and other indicators can raise questions about the strength of a trend or signal. In such cases, it is important to consider different factors and indicators to make a more informed analysis.

Using Oscillators And Moving Averages Alongside Heikin Ashi Candles:

  • Oscillators: Oscillators such as the Relative Strength Index (RSI) or Stochastic Oscillator can be combined with Heikin Ashi candles to identify overbought or oversold market conditions. This can help traders anticipate potential reversals or trend continuation.
  • Moving Averages: By adding moving averages to Heikin Ashi candle charts, traders can gain insights into the overall trend direction and potential support or resistance levels. Moving averages can also help identify trend reversals when they interact with Heikin Ashi candles.

Exploring The Synergy Between Heikin Ashi Candles And Fibonacci Retracements:

  • Fibonacci retracements: Fibonacci retracement levels can be applied to Heikin Ashi candle charts to identify potential price reversal zones or areas of support and resistance. The alignment of Fibonacci levels with Heikin Ashi candle patterns can provide valuable insights into possible price movements.

Employing Volume Analysis In Conjunction With Heikin Ashi Candles:

  • Volume analysis: Analyzing trading volume alongside Heikin Ashi candles can offer additional confirmation of price trends and potential reversals. An increase in volume during a Heikin Ashi candle pattern may indicate the strength of the prevailing trend, while a divergence between volume and candle patterns may signal a potential change in market direction.
